Well, I'm sure it's not an umbilical cord, but it sure looks like one!

Anyone have an idea of what happened here?

One of my good friends gave me this picture last week, one of her hens laid it.

I thought it was weird enough to post.

It is called a chalaise(sp?) There are two it holds the yolk in the middle of the egg, it is perfectly normal, it unwinds as the egg gets older and usually is not seen in store bought eggs. Think of it as a natural bungee cord.
